Former F1 driver Johnny Herbert has warned Nico Hulkenberg that his rookie team-mate Gabriel Bortoleto could be "very hard to stop".
Bortoleto is one of six full-time rookies on the 2025 F1 grid, with the Brazilian to partner Hulkenberg at Stake Sauber.
It is set to be a very difficult maiden campaign for the reigning F2 champion, given that Stake finished last in 2024 and are not expected to do any better this year.
The Hinwil-based team's focus is on the new power unit regulations next year, where it will become a full Audi works team.
Bortoleto is contracted for next season and Audi's arrival, giving him the upcoming campaign to settle into the pinnacle of motorsport.
Much is expected of Bortoleto, who claimed the F3 and F2 titles in back-to-back seasons on his first attempt.
It is an accolade shared by just three other drivers: Charles Leclerc, George Russell and Oscar Piastri.
With Stake expected to be at the back of the grid, Bortoleto's likely only real challenger will be his team-mate, with Herbert expecting the intra-team battle at the Swiss team to be monitored closely.
"It's all down to him against Nico Hulkenberg," Herbert told CasinoApps. "Even if you have the slowest car on the grid you’ve still got to beat your teammate.
"Everything we've seen so far in his career shows he's got exactly what it takes. Mentally, the pure speed and rawness that he's taken into Formula 3 and Formula 2, winning the championships back to back, that’s pretty rare.
"So, you would expect him to be able to jump in and be quicker than Nico in many respects.
"Sometimes, with someone like Bortoleto and the skill set that he's got, it's very hard to stop for Nico."
